Publicly available exploits

(1 reference)

Working exploit code is in the public domain (1 Metasploit module). Defenders should treat patch urgency accordingly — public PoCs typically lead to mass-exploitation within 24-72 hours.

  • Metasploitexploit/windows/http/ivanti_avalanche_filestoreconfig_upload✓ verified
    First seen Apr 24, 2023

    Ivanti Avalanche FileStoreConfig File Upload

What is CVE-2023-28128?
CVE-2023-28128 is a high vulnerability published on May 9, 2023. An unrestricted upload of file with dangerous type vulnerability exists in Avalanche versions 6.3.x and below that could allow an attacker to achieve a remove code execution.
